## Deployment

Textgate's encoding sniffer runs as a sidecar next to the upload service. Deploy both together; the sniffer inspects the first 64 KB of each uploaded text file and tags it before storage. Mismatched tags block ingestion, so keep the confidence threshold sane. The sidecar reads its runtime settings from the values below.

deployment values, yafop-fahap:
[lamwyn]
team = silath
access_code = ac_166fb2
host = lamwyn.orvexgrid.example
port = 9300
owner = pelael.praius
peer = istiel.zarqeldyn.corp

# Flaglight Rollouts — Approvals

Quick version for on-call: any rollout touching more than 5% of traffic needs an approval in Flaglight before the ramp continues. Kill switches don't need approval — just flip them and note it in the incident channel. Scheduled ramps pause automatically if error budget burns hot. If you're stuck at 2 a.m. with a pending approval, there's one person authorized to override, and that's the approver below.

account owner for tagep-bafof: Norael Gilax Juleth

## Tuning

The receipt mailer (Almsgate) batches donation receipts and sends through the Thornquay relay. On-call: if the queue backs up, resist the urge to crank batch size — the relay rate-limits per connection, and bigger batches just mean bigger retries. Scale worker count first, then shorten the flush interval. Dedupe window must stay longer than the retry horizon or donors get duplicate receipts, which generates tickets. All knobs live in one place and are read at worker start. Current production values follow.

tuning table, kajop-yafof:
QUOTAS = {
    "wenath": 10,
    "ulaael": 5,
}